2016 Tahoe LT Throwing MAJOR Codes
I was in the process of going to the market, my Tahoe was running fine and showing no signs of struggels. I cam out and attempted to start and my truck decided that it was not going to start. It had service engine lights on, telling me to service the 4wd trailer brake, traction control and power steering, Then told me that the engine power had been reduced. Upon checking it looks like i lost connection with ECM, TCM, Can Bus Communication, TCM Requested MIL Illumination. Codes are as follows, U0101,U0100 (Stored), U0073 (Permanent), U0101 (Permanent),U0101 (Pending). I am unsure what to do, truck is sitting at the shop until at least tomorrow but nothing was wrong with it, it was running fine. Has anyone else had this issue before and what did they do to fic?

If the codes go stored; everything will work normally until the fault occurs again. diagnose any pending or active codes. for u codes you need to know what modules set the codes and what modules have lost communication with the bus. This isn't easy and is best left to someone trained in bus diagnostics.
